User Experience Services

Visually Stunning User Interfaces in the Web, Silverlight, and WPF without Coding

Code-Free User Interface Creation Including Pages, Forms, Lookups, and Reports

Developing and debugging user interface style and compatibility issues can be a serious drain on IT productivity. The Dot Net Workflow platform replaces this tedious task with a code free user interface designer, allowing solution developers to focus on higher value tasks, such as automating specific business processes.

Write Once Run Almost Anywhere User Interfaces

The Dot Net Workflow platform includes the ability to design user interfaces in drag-and-drop code-free designers that automatically run on in the web, Silverlight, and the Windows Presentation Foundation Click Once client without requiring any modifications or knowledge of these development platforms. Each platform either downloads the necessary components automatically from the central source control database or interprets this information to dynamically render the corresponding user interface.

Page flow in a Dot Net Workflow process is handled by using workflow activities within the workflow design for the forms, lookups, and other user interface controls that a user sees during the course of a workflow process. Workflow Studio designers provide a drag-and-drop What You See Is What You Get (WYSIWYG) environment for creating these user interface activities that does not require the workflow developer to have coding or design skills. WYSIWYG designers are also included for creating pages, ribbon styled menus, and reports.

Developers can also create entirely custom WPF XAML applications in Workflow Studio. These applications are compiled and stored in the SQL metadirectory. The Dot Net Workflow WPF Click Once client downloads these applications automatically over its web services communications layer and loads them for users who are authorized to run the application.

Secure By Default Workflows and User Interfaces

The Dot Net Workflow platform provides workflow designers and developers with a complete security framework that frees them from writing tedious and error prone security code, as well as providing them a rich basis for creating security trimmed user interfaces. All user interface elements in Dot Net Workflow solutions, including workflows, pages, ribbon menu buttons, and user interface controls, are RBAC resources. Each of these RBAC resources can be registered as a protected resource, allowing visibility for external control through role-based delegation policies. This allows interfaces to be dynamic and responsive to the security access level of the user without requiring that the developer write this logic into the application. Access to workflows and application elements is also auditable and reportable with default workflows for requesting or granting access.

Why Dot Net Workflow User Experience Services

The Dot Net Workflow platform dramatically reduces the expertise required by organizations to create secure web, Silverlight, and WPF enabled solutions.

  • It offers fine-grained security that creates dynamic security trimmed user experiences
  • Its rich Windows Presentation Foundation Click Once Internet client can communicate securely through firewalls and supports federated login with OpenID and Google accounts
  • Its fast ASP.NET user interfaces support a wide range of browsers and flexible CSS theming